Introduction

The Space Flight Mechanics Meeting, hosted by the American Institute of Aeronautics and Astronautics (AIAA) Astrodynamics Technical Committee and co-hosted by the American Astronautical Society (AAS) Space Flight Mechanics Committee, provides a forum for presentation and discussion of technical areas in topics of space flight mechanics and astrodynamics.

Call for paper

Manuscripts are solicited on topics related to space flight mechanics and astrodynamics, including but not necessarily limited to the following topics ( supplemental information can be found here):·Asteroid and Non-Earth Orbiting Missions·Attitude Dynamics, Determination, and Control·Dynamical Systems Theory Applied to Space Flight Problems·Dynamics and Control of Large Space Structures and Tethers·Formation Flying and Relative Motion·Orbit Determination and Estimation Theory·Orbital Dynamics, Perturbations, Stability, and Satellite Drag·Space Situational Awareness, Orbital Debris, and Conjunction Analysis·Space Trajectory Design and Optimization·Spacecraft Guidance, Navigation, and Control
